What Is Art?

Goldfinch60



Many look at art and look for beauty,

Look for beauty in the work.

But art is not beauty

It is the things that can be seen

In the story untold.

Art is not perfection,

It’s courage to see,

To see the ordinary,

See the strange,

See the wild and the free.

It’s a lens for the heart

To seek out the truth,

The truth that’s hidden behind

That we can each see differently.

So let us not chase what’s pretty or neat,

But cherish the vision where differences meet.

For art is not beauty, but seeing anew

A journey, a question, a window, a view.
